What is a Bedside Cot?
A bedside cot, likewise called a co-sleeper or side sleeper, is a type of crib that is designed to connect firmly to the side of the parent's bed. It permits easy access to the baby throughout the night while supplying a separate sleeping space. This design supports safe sleep practices while helping with nighttime feeding and reassuring.

Promotes Safe Sleep
Bedside cots adhere to safe sleep standards as the infant has its own sleeping space. This separation decreases the risk of suffocation and getting too hot, which are common interest in standard co-sleeping arrangements.
2. Improves Bonding
Having a Bedside Cot For Co-Sleeping cot allows parents to respond rapidly to their baby's requirements throughout the night. This proximity can enhance the parent-child bond and motivate a psychological connection.
3. Helps With Nighttime Feeding
For breastfeeding moms, bedside cots present the ideal solution for nighttime feedings without the need to completely get up or get out of bed.
4. Minimizes Stress
The close distance enables parents to feel more at ease, understanding they can check on their baby without rising. This plan can lead to a more restful sleep for both the parent and the child.
5. Versatile Use
Lots of bedside cots can transform into standalone cribs, making them a long-term investment in your kid's sleeping arrangements. They can often be utilized until the kid is around 6-12 months old, depending on the particular model.
Factors to consider When Choosing a Bedside Cot
When purchasing a bedside cot, it is necessary to think about different factors:
1. Security Standards
Guarantee that the cot adheres to regional safety regulations. Try to find brand names that have actually been evaluated and licensed for security.
2. Bed mattress Quality
The quality of the bed mattress is essential for the health and convenience of the baby. A firm, supportive bed mattress is necessary to prevent problems such as SIDS (Sudden Infant Death Syndrome).
3. Budget
Bedside cots are available in a series of prices. Set a budget plan and consider the best value for the features you require.
4. Size and Space
Make sure to check the dimensions of the cot and guarantee that it fits well beside your bed. If space is a concern, opt for a model that is quickly portable or collapsible.
5. Reduce of Assembly
Some cots are more complicated to assemble than others. Try to find models that are easy to use, specifically if you expect moving the cot more than as soon as.
